costway-foldable-treadmill-easy-assembly-walking-running-machine-with-12-preset-programs-lcd-monitor-pulse-sensor-and-2-wheels-compact-motorized-treadmill-for-home-gym-black-1334.jpgA treadmill with an inclined slope mimics walking or running up a uphill. This can increase the intensity of your workout and will help you burn more calories.

With an incline, you will also focus on different muscle groups. The quads and glutes are more engaged. But, be sure to have the space at the ceiling to handle it before assembling your treadmill.

Speed

If you're looking for a treadmill that has an electric treadmill under 100 incline, you'll need find one that's able to meet your needs for walking or running. The most important thing to consider is the speed; make sure it can go at least as fast as your normal outdoor pace and possibly even faster. You'll need the treadmill with an easy-to-read digital display that displays your distance, speed and time, as well as calories burned and heart rate. Certain models come with an app for your smartphone that monitors your progress and helps you set goals.

Think about the highest incline you can get on the treadmill you are thinking about. Many treadmills come with an inclined setting that can be set to simulate running on hills. This allows you to do interval training while burning more calories. Some treadmills also come with a decline mode that can be used to simulate running downhill. This will help build your leg muscles.

A continuous-duty motor should be advised to those who plan on running regularly on the treadmill. Continuous-duty motors are able to take more strain than linear-duty motors and eddy-current ones and last longer and are less at risk of premature burnout. You should also consider the amount of horsepower your treadmill has, as this will affect how quickly you can alter the speed and incline settings.

The track width is another aspect to consider when buying treadmill. The track's width will be contingent on your height and your stride length. However, it is important to avoid treadmills that are too narrow, as you could have difficulty planting your feet and may trip. It is also important to ensure that the track has been properly lubricated to prevent it from getting clogged by dirt and pet fur.

You should also think about the level of noise that the treadmill generates. There are many treadmills that emit a sound which can be distracting or interfere with your concentration. You'll need to choose an option with noise-reducing technology, if you can.

Incline

A treadmill equipped with a power-incline feature lets you to experience the sensation of running in the outdoors or uphill. This can allow you to burn more calories and increase muscle strength. When choosing an incline take into consideration that your fitness goals and body type will affect how much you can handle. It's also important to monitor your heart rate during an exercise on an incline, as going too high could result in injury and overtraining.

The slope of a machine for running can be expressed in percentages, ratios or degrees. However it is usually expressed as a percent. These measurements can be confusing, and it might take some trial and error to discover the appropriate intensity level for your exercise.

You can make your incline treadmill workout more challenging by starting with a flat ground and increasing the speed and gradual incline. This is a great option for novices to the treadmill exercise at an incline. It is also recommended to warm up for 10-15 minutes prior to training at an incline level to ensure that your muscles are ready for the increased intensity.

Incline treadmills simulate the strain caused by hills and allow you to perform interval training. Some models have the ability to simulate going downhill. It's important to select a treadmill that has a strong motor that can handle the additional demands of an incline workout.

Heart Rate

The incline feature on treadmills can be a great way to burn calories while adding variety to your workout. It mimics walking or running uphill, and allows you to train more in a natural way. You can also use the incline setting for interval training. This is where you alternate between slower speeds and shorter bursts more vigorous movements. This helps to boost your endurance while burning more calories.

Look for a treadmill which allows you to adjust the incline either manually or by pressing buttons on the console. You should be able to choose the desired incline level from a variety of choices, which are usually displayed in percentage increments (5%, 10%, etc.). Some treadmills offer an option to decrease, which simulates going downhill.

When comparing treadmills check the motor's horsepower. This is an indicator of how much power a machine has to sustain over long periods of time. A treadmill with a higher horsepower will typically have a smoother run and let you switch between speeds faster. It's important to remember that the quality of a motor can differ from model to model and the more expensive treadmills don't necessarily come with higher-quality motors.

Some motorized treadmills are equipped with heart rate monitors. Others require an additional chest strap or wristband to keep track of your statistics. The more accurate your heart rate readings, the better.

Depending on the incline settings you choose and the intensity of your workout, your treadmill may be able to automatically adjust its speed to match your pace. This is a great feature that can save you time and effort. But, it's important to be aware of your pace and ensure you're not overworking yourself.

Display

A good treadmill will include a display that lets you track your fitness goals. It should display your speed as well as distance and calories burned in a simple-to-read format. It should also have a button to manually adjust the slope to simulate different terrains. A USB port is helpful so that you can connect your smartphone or tablet and listen to music as you exercise. The LCD screen needs to be large enough for you to be able to view it from different positions on the treadmill. Some models have touch-sensitive buttons while others have dials that are easy to use.
